[data-theme="lab"] *{scrollbar-color:#d1d5db #f3f4f6}[data-theme="lab"]::-webkit-scrollbar-track{background:#f3f4f6;border-radius:var(--radius-sm);border:none}[data-theme="lab"]::-webkit-scrollbar-thumb{background:#d1d5db;border-radius:var(--radius-sm);border:none;box-shadow:none}[data-theme="lab"] body{font-family:var(--t-font-body);color:var(--t-text-primary)}[data-theme="lab"] .quantris-title-text,[data-theme="lab"] h1,[data-theme="lab"] h2,[data-theme="lab"] h3{font-family:var(--t-font-display);font-weight:600;text-shadow:none;letter-spacing:-0.01em}[data-theme="lab"] .quantris-title-text{color:var(--t-text-primary)}[data-theme="lab"] .menu-action-button,[data-theme="lab"] .quantris-modal button{background:var(--t-btn-bg);color:var(--t-btn-text);border:1px solid var(--t-btn-border);border-radius:6px;box-shadow:0 1px 2px rgba(0,0,0,0.05);font-family:var(--t-font-body);font-weight:500;transition:background var(--duration-fast) var(--ease-default),border-color var(--duration-fast) var(--ease-default)}[data-theme="lab"] .menu-action-button:hover,[data-theme="lab"] .quantris-modal button:hover{background:var(--t-btn-hover-bg);border-color:#9ca3af;box-shadow:0 1px 3px rgba(0,0,0,0.08)}[data-theme="lab"] .menu-action-button:active,[data-theme="lab"] .quantris-modal button:active{background:var(--t-btn-active-bg)}[data-theme="lab"] .menu-action-button--primary{background:var(--t-btn-cta-bg) !important;color:var(--t-btn-cta-text) !important;border-color:var(--t-btn-cta-border) !important}[data-theme="lab"] .menu-action-button--primary:hover{background:var(--t-btn-cta-hover-bg) !important}[data-theme="lab"] .quantris-modal{background:var(--t-modal-bg);border:1px solid var(--t-modal-border);border-radius:var(--radius-lg);box-shadow:var(--t-modal-shadow);animation:lab-fade-in 0.2s ease-out}@keyframes lab-fade-in{from{opacity:0;transform:translateY(8px)}to{opacity:1;transform:translateY(0)}}[data-theme="lab"] .quantris-modal::before,[data-theme="lab"] .quantris-modal::after,[data-theme="lab"] .level-card::before,[data-theme="lab"] .level-card::after,[data-theme="lab"] .menu-action-button::before,[data-theme="lab"] .menu-action-button::after{display:none !important}[data-theme="lab"] .level-card{background:var(--t-card-bg);border:1px solid var(--t-card-border);border-radius:var(--radius-md);box-shadow:var(--t-card-shadow)}[data-theme="lab"] .level-card:hover{border-color:var(--t-accent-primary);box-shadow:0 2px 8px rgba(59,130,246,0.12)}[data-theme="lab"] .hud-value,[data-theme="lab"] .game-score-value,[data-theme="lab"] .game-level-value,[data-theme="lab"] .game-lines-value{font-family:var(--t-font-mono);color:var(--t-hud-value);font-weight:600}[data-theme="lab"] .hud-label{font-family:var(--t-font-body);color:var(--t-hud-label);text-transform:uppercase;font-size:0.75em;letter-spacing:0.04em}[data-theme="lab"] .quantris-overlay{background:var(--t-modal-backdrop)}[data-theme="lab"] .game-board-frame{border:1px solid #d0d5dd;border-radius:var(--radius-md);box-shadow:0 2px 8px rgba(0,0,0,0.08);background:transparent}[data-theme="lab"] .game-board-frame::before{content:"";position:absolute;top:6px;right:6px;width:6px;height:6px;border-radius:var(--radius-full);background:#22c55e;box-shadow:0 0 4px rgba(34,197,94,0.5);z-index:var(--z-elevated)}[data-theme="lab"] *{text-shadow:none !important}[data-theme="lab"] .menu-help-button,[data-theme="lab"] .menu-account-button{background:var(--t-btn-bg);border-color:var(--t-btn-border);box-shadow:0 1px 3px rgba(0,0,0,0.08);color:var(--t-btn-text)}[data-theme="lab"] .menu-help-button:hover,[data-theme="lab"] .menu-account-button:hover{border-color:var(--t-accent-primary);box-shadow:0 2px 6px rgba(59,130,246,0.15)}